Variant summary
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4
The NM_020752.3(GPR158):c.860C>T(p.Ser287Phe)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000013 in 1,456,162 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

GPR158 (HGNC:23689): (G protein-coupled receptor 158) Predicted to enable G protein-coupled receptor activity. Predicted to act upstream of or within G protein-coupled receptor signaling pathway and protein localization to plasma membrane. Predicted to be located in membrane.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Aug 16, 2021 | The c.860C>T (p.S287F) alteration is located in exon 1 (coding exon 1) of the GPR158 gene. This alteration results from a C to T substitution at nucleotide position 860, causing the serine (S) at amino acid position 287 to be replaced by a phenylalanine (F).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
